O66. Brick red, 30% opaque. Lovely raisiny taste, with lots of sweetness and a hint of vanilla. Good weight. Several people thought it slightly light or hollow in the mid palate, but even so, very fine port of good size, not overly expensive, and showing well. I liked.

Pale red / brown. Light and slightly sour rhubarb on the nose. Light and thin in texture. Simple at first on the palate, but develops good complexity later. Simple, brown sugar length. 84/100.
